Discover top Tirana attractions with your pet

Tirana, the vibrant capital of Albania, offers a plethora of pet-friendly activities that both you and your furry companion can enjoy. Begin your adventure at the expansive Grand Park (Parku i Madh), where you can take leisurely strolls along the picturesque lake, allowing your pet to explore the lush greenery and meet other dogs. For a taste of local culture, visit the lively Skanderbeg Square, where your dog can join you as you admire the iconic architecture and enjoy a coffee at one of the nearby pet-friendly cafés. If your pet enjoys a bit of agility, the Tirana Zoo is a delightful spot where you can walk through the lovely parkland and engage with various animals, all while enjoying a peaceful atmosphere. Another gem is the Blloku district, known for its trendy shops and eateries that welcome pets, creating a vibrant backdrop for both of you to unwind after a day of exploration. What's the best time of year to travel to Tirana with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ping track of the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 8°C. Average annual precipitation for Tirana is 1165 mm.
